In today’s episode of Figuring Out, we have Amitabh Kant in conversation with Raj Shamani. He is India’s G20 Sherpa and the former CEO of NITI Aayog. He is also the author of the book ‘Made in India’.
In this episode, we talked about what is the role of G20 Sherpa, is the craze of UPSC leading to fewer entrepreneurs in India and how can small businesses in India grow. We then talked about where our tax money is being utilized and how we are benefitting from it.
We also discussed where are the opportunities for our young entrepreneurs in the tourism sector and why India today has the lowest FDI rate compared to the last 16 years. He also shared the big opportunities for Indian entrepreneurs to scale their businesses and at what percentage should we grow to become a developed country.
Towards the end, we talked about how mudra loans are helping businesses, what were the perks that he received being the CEO of NITI Aayog. We ended our conversation by talking about the most developed state and also the incredible transformation in Indore over the last few years.
